Overview
Cet ouvrage a été traduit à l'aide de l'IA. Tes réactions et tes commentaires sont les bienvenus : translation-feedback@oreilly.com
C# est indéniablement l'un des langages de programmation les plus polyvalents dont disposent les ingénieurs aujourd'hui. Grâce à ce guide complet, tu apprendras à quel point la combinaison de C# et de .NET peut être puissante. L'auteur Ian Griffiths te guide à travers les principes fondamentaux et les techniques de C# 10.0 et .NET 6 pour créer des applications cloud, web et de bureau.
Conçu pour les programmeurs expérimentés, ce livre fournit de nombreux exemples de code pour t'aider à travailler avec les rouages de C#, tels que les génériques, LINQ et les fonctions de programmation asynchrones. Tu te mettras au diapason de .NET 6 et des derniers ajouts de C# 9.0 et 10.0, notamment les enregistrements, la recherche de motifs améliorée et les nouvelles fonctionnalités conçues pour supprimer la "cérémonie" afin d'améliorer la productivité.
- Comprends comment .NET a changé dans les versions les plus récentes, et apprends ce que cela signifie pour le développement d'applications.
- Choisir les caractéristiques du langage C# les plus appropriées pour n'importe quelle tâche.
- Apprendre quand utiliser les nouvelles fonctionnalités et quand s'en tenir aux anciennes.
- Examiner la gamme de fonctionnalités disponibles dans les bibliothèques de classes .NET
- Apprends comment tu peux appliquer ces bibliothèques de classes à des tâches de programmation pratiques.
- Explore de nombreux petits ajouts à .NET qui améliorent l'expressivité
"Contrairement aux livres qui se concentrent sur Visual Studio et les technologies qui interagissent avec C#, celui-ci couvre le cœur du langage, et la maîtrise de ce cœur est essentielle pour réussir à construire de bons logiciels. Il couvre les concepts importants suivis d'exemples de code généreux pour les expliquer. Il est complet, détaillé et aborde les coins et recoins du langage rarement couverts ailleurs. C'est un cours complet sur le langage C#." --Jeremy Morgan Ingénieur logiciel/DevOps
Ian Griffiths a travaillé dans divers aspects de l'informatique, notamment les réseaux informatiques, les systèmes embarqués en temps réel, les systèmes de télédiffusion, l'imagerie médicale et toutes les formes d'informatique en nuage. Ian est Technical Fellow chez endjin, et Microsoft MVP dans le domaine des technologies pour développeurs. Il est l'auteur de plusieurs livres O'Reilly et a rédigé des cours sur Windows Presentation Foundation (WPF) et TPL Tables. La technologie lui apporte de la joie.
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access